Description
The Imari brings a wide sweep of air to larger rooms, with a 65 inch blade span that suits open-plan living areas, big bedrooms and spaces where you want steady, even movement rather than a concentrated draught. The three-blade design is moulded in one piece from ABS, giving a clean profile that reads well from below without pulling focus. In a satin black finish, it settles quietly into most interiors and works as happily over a dining table as it does above a bed.
A DC motor sits at the heart of the fan, and it is a big part of why the Imari runs so calmly. You get six forward speeds plus a reverse setting, so you can push cool air down in warmer months and gently circulate warm air near the ceiling when the heating is on. Rated at 47.3 dBa at its highest speed, it stays unobtrusive at the lower settings you are likely to use day to day. Everything is handled by the included remote control, so there is no wiring to a wall switch for speed and light, and no reaching for a pull cord.
The integrated LED gives a single 16W light source, enough to serve as the main light in many rooms while keeping the fixture compact. Mounting is flexible: the fan ships with a downrod and supports both standard flat ceilings and angled ones, so sloped rooms are covered. It is rated for humid, interior locations at IP20, which makes it suitable for most indoor settings within the home.
